PolicyLevel.AddFullTrustAssembly Método
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Agrega una StrongNameMembershipCondition a la lista de objetos StrongNameMembershipCondition que se utiliza para determinar si un ensamblado es miembro del grupo de ensamblados que no deben evaluarse.
AddFullTrustAssembly(StrongName) |
Obsoletos.
Obsoletos.
Agrega un StrongNameMembershipCondition correspondiente al StrongName especificado a la lista de objetos StrongNameMembershipCondition que se utiliza para determinar si un ensamblado es miembro del grupo de ensamblados que no deben evaluarse. |
AddFullTrustAssembly(StrongNameMembershipCondition) |
Obsoletos.
Obsoletos.
Agrega el StrongNameMembershipCondition especificado a la lista de objetos StrongNameMembershipCondition utilizada para determinar si un ensamblado es miembro del grupo de ensamblados que no deben evaluarse. |
- Source:
- PolicyLevel.cs
- Source:
- PolicyLevel.cs
- Source:
- PolicyLevel.cs
- Source:
- PolicyLevel.cs
Precaución
Because all GAC assemblies always get full trust, the full trust list is no longer meaningful. You should install any assemblies that are used in security policy in the GAC to ensure they are trusted.
Precaución
Esta API ya está en desuso.
Agrega un StrongNameMembershipCondition correspondiente al StrongName especificado a la lista de objetos StrongNameMembershipCondition que se utiliza para determinar si un ensamblado es miembro del grupo de ensamblados que no deben evaluarse.
public:
void AddFullTrustAssembly(System::Security::Policy::StrongName ^ sn);
[System.Obsolete("Because all GAC assemblies always get full trust, the full trust list is no longer meaningful. You should install any assemblies that are used in security policy in the GAC to ensure they are trusted.")]
public void AddFullTrustAssembly (System.Security.Policy.StrongName sn);
public void AddFullTrustAssembly (System.Security.Policy.StrongName sn);
[System.Obsolete]
public void AddFullTrustAssembly (System.Security.Policy.StrongName sn);
[<System.Obsolete("Because all GAC assemblies always get full trust, the full trust list is no longer meaningful. You should install any assemblies that are used in security policy in the GAC to ensure they are trusted.")>]
member this.AddFullTrustAssembly : System.Security.Policy.StrongName -> unit
member this.AddFullTrustAssembly : System.Security.Policy.StrongName -> unit
[<System.Obsolete>]
member this.AddFullTrustAssembly : System.Security.Policy.StrongName -> unit
Public Sub AddFullTrustAssembly (sn As StrongName)
Parámetros
- sn
- StrongName
El StrongName utilizado para crear el StrongNameMembershipCondition que se agregará a la lista de objetos StrongNameMembershipCondition utilizada para determinar si un ensamblado es miembro del grupo de ensamblados que no deben evaluarse.
- Atributos
Excepciones
El parámetro sn
es null
.
El StrongName especificado por el parámetro sn
tiene ya plena confianza.
Comentarios
El AddFullTrustAssembly método no se admite en la versión 2.0 o posterior de .NET Framework porque la lista de ensamblados de plena confianza no se usa en esas versiones.
Consulte también
Se aplica a
.NET 9 (package-provided) otras versiones
Producto | Versiones (Obsoleto) |
---|---|
.NET | (8 (package-provided), 9 (package-provided)) |
.NET Framework | 1.1, 4.7 (package-provided), 4.7.1 (package-provided), 4.7.2 (package-provided), 4.8 (package-provided) (2.0, 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1) |
.NET Standard | 2.0 (package-provided) |
Windows Desktop | (3.0, 3.1, 5, 6, 7, 8, 9) |
- Source:
- PolicyLevel.cs
- Source:
- PolicyLevel.cs
- Source:
- PolicyLevel.cs
- Source:
- PolicyLevel.cs
Precaución
Because all GAC assemblies always get full trust, the full trust list is no longer meaningful. You should install any assemblies that are used in security policy in the GAC to ensure they are trusted.
Precaución
Esta API ya está en desuso.
Agrega el StrongNameMembershipCondition especificado a la lista de objetos StrongNameMembershipCondition utilizada para determinar si un ensamblado es miembro del grupo de ensamblados que no deben evaluarse.
public:
void AddFullTrustAssembly(System::Security::Policy::StrongNameMembershipCondition ^ snMC);
[System.Obsolete("Because all GAC assemblies always get full trust, the full trust list is no longer meaningful. You should install any assemblies that are used in security policy in the GAC to ensure they are trusted.")]
public void AddFullTrustAssembly (System.Security.Policy.StrongNameMembershipCondition snMC);
public void AddFullTrustAssembly (System.Security.Policy.StrongNameMembershipCondition snMC);
[System.Obsolete]
public void AddFullTrustAssembly (System.Security.Policy.StrongNameMembershipCondition snMC);
[<System.Obsolete("Because all GAC assemblies always get full trust, the full trust list is no longer meaningful. You should install any assemblies that are used in security policy in the GAC to ensure they are trusted.")>]
member this.AddFullTrustAssembly : System.Security.Policy.StrongNameMembershipCondition -> unit
member this.AddFullTrustAssembly : System.Security.Policy.StrongNameMembershipCondition -> unit
[<System.Obsolete>]
member this.AddFullTrustAssembly : System.Security.Policy.StrongNameMembershipCondition -> unit
Public Sub AddFullTrustAssembly (snMC As StrongNameMembershipCondition)
Parámetros
Objeto StrongNameMembershipCondition que se agregará a la lista de objetos StrongNameMembershipCondition utilizada para determinar si un ensamblado es miembro del grupo de ensamblados que no deben evaluarse.
- Atributos
Excepciones
El parámetro snMC
es null
.
El StrongNameMembershipCondition especificado por el parámetro snMC
tiene ya plena confianza.
Comentarios
El AddFullTrustAssembly método no se admite en la versión 2.0 o posterior de .NET Framework porque la lista de ensamblados de plena confianza no se usa en esas versiones.
Consulte también
Se aplica a
.NET 9 (package-provided) otras versiones
Producto | Versiones (Obsoleto) |
---|---|
.NET | (8 (package-provided), 9 (package-provided)) |
.NET Framework | 1.1, 4.7 (package-provided), 4.7.1 (package-provided), 4.7.2 (package-provided), 4.8 (package-provided) (2.0, 3.0, 3.5, 4.0, 4.5, 4.5.1, 4.5.2, 4.6, 4.6.1, 4.6.2, 4.7, 4.7.1, 4.7.2, 4.8, 4.8.1) |
.NET Standard | 2.0 (package-provided) |
Windows Desktop | (3.0, 3.1, 5, 6, 7, 8, 9) |
Comentarios de .NET
.NET es un proyecto de código abierto. Selecciona un vínculo para proporcionar comentarios: